Tokuoki Beef Shabu Tabehoudai

ALL YOU CAN EAT SHABU SHABU?! Sign me up! Drinks, veggies, sides, noodles, meat...you name it! If they have it the restaurant, it's fair game! Only rule?  You only get 90 minutes to eat and you must order the same type of meat and soup bases as others in your party.  The price varies dependent on the quality of the meat.  After 90 minutes of eating, I definitely had a food baby...or two.

Toast Box is a chain restaurant around town known for having typical Singaporean and Malaysian food options.  On the menu, you'll find Kaya toast, Laksa, Nyong Yang, Pandan cake, Hainan Chicken, Nasi Lemak, and much more.  The set menu allows you to select a main entree and a drink...all for less than $50.  I call that a win-win situation!

I highly recommend the made-to-order milk tea! After watching the lengthy process of brewing and straining the tea a few times, it is then blended with condensed and evaporated milk, giving it just the perfect sweetness and silkiness!

Evident through the multiple successful locations and bustling crowds within, Toast Box fares well with the people of HK!  Now a fan of this popular cafe/bakery, I'll be back to try the famous toast (loaded with tons of butter...) and pandan cake!

Tai Ping Koon

Can you say souffle the size of your HEAD? Bet you, you can't! This is what Tai Ping Koon is known for....that, plus the Swiss sauce chicken wings, roast pigeon, and Chinese pan fried flat noodles (Hor Fun). Just talking about this meal is making me salivate! Founded back in 1860, this gem has been serving up its finest.  The Chui family has been running this restaurant for over a hundred years...good, I don't want anything to change.  Especially that souffle!
